Can you use an Apple Gift Card for Apple Pay? Not as a general payment card at ordinary Apple Pay merchants. Redeeming an Apple Gift Card adds value to your Apple Account balance. That balance can pay for eligible Apple products, apps, media and subscriptions, but it does not become a debit card, Apple Cash or money you can spend at any shop that accepts Apple Pay.
There is one important source of confusion: in supported countries and regions, Apple lets users add an Apple Account card to Wallet and may let them use that balance through Apple Pay at an Apple Store. That limited Apple purchase flow does not make the balance usable at supermarkets, restaurants, fuel stations or unrelated online stores.
The short version
- You cannot add an Apple Gift Card to Wallet as if it were a bank card.
- You redeem the code to your Apple Account balance.
- In some countries or regions, Wallet can display an Apple Account card with that balance.
- The balance pays for eligible Apple purchases; it is not a general Apple Pay funding source.
- You cannot normally withdraw it as cash, send it to another person or transfer it to a bank account.
Availability and purchase rules differ by country, card type and account region. Always check the Apple support and legal pages for the country where the card was issued.
Apple Gift Card, Apple Account balance, Wallet and Apple Pay are different
The names sit close together, but they describe four separate things.
Apple Gift Card
This is the physical or digital card containing a redemption code. The card is tied to a country or region and is subject to the terms for that market. Once you redeem the code, its value becomes part of your Apple Account balance.

Apple Account balance
This is stored value associated with your Apple Account. It can include redeemed gift-card value and money you add through an accepted payment method. Apple says the balance can be used for eligible apps, games, in-app purchases, media, iCloud+ and other subscriptions. In countries where the unified Apple Gift Card is available, it may also pay for eligible products and accessories from Apple.
Apple Wallet
Wallet is the app that holds supported payment cards, passes, tickets and, in some regions, an Apple Account card. Seeing an Apple Account balance in Wallet does not change the legal or technical restrictions on that balance.
Think of Wallet as the place that displays or presents the balance, not a machine that converts gift-card value into bank money.
Apple Pay
Apple Pay is a payment service used with supported cards and account features. Apple states that cards used in Apple Pay are offered by their issuers. A gift-card code is not a debit or credit card issued by a bank, so it cannot simply be added as a normal Apple Pay card.
Can you add an Apple Gift Card to Apple Wallet?
If you are trying to add Apple Gift Card to Apple Wallet, the important distinction is that you cannot add the code itself as a standard payment card. Instead, you redeem it to the matching Apple Account.
On an iPhone, redemption is generally available through the App Store: tap your account image, choose Redeem Gift Card or Code, then scan or manually enter the code. Apple also documents redemption from the Apple Account card in Wallet where that feature is available.
After redemption, some users can add an Apple Account card to Wallet and see the current balance and recent transactions. The option to use Apple Account balance in Wallet is limited to supported countries and regions, and the balance keeps its Apple-only purchase restrictions.

Where can the redeemed balance be used?
Apple’s current support guidance lists these common eligible uses, with availability varying by region:
- apps, games and in-app purchases from the App Store;
- music, films, books and other eligible media;
- subscriptions such as Apple Music, Apple Arcade, Apple TV and iCloud+;
- products and accessories from Apple in markets where Apple Gift Card supports those purchases;
- eligible third-party app subscriptions billed through the App Store.
Some purchases may still require another valid payment method on file. Some subscriptions and recurring charges may also have additional restrictions.
The safe rule is simple: Apple Account balance is for eligible purchases within Apple’s own stores and services. It is not designed as an open-loop prepaid card for the wider retail network.
The Apple Store exception: paying through Wallet
Apple’s iPhone guide says that, in supported regions, an Apple Account balance in Wallet can be presented through Apple Pay during checkout at an Apple Store. The user selects the Apple Account card, authenticates and presents the device at the reader.
This is an Apple-specific checkout experience, not a standard Apple Gift Card Apple Pay integration for external stores. It does not mean the same Apple Account card will work at every terminal showing the Apple Pay symbol.
Apple’s features and gift-card terms are country-specific, and even Apple’s US legal terms distinguish the Apple Account virtual card used at Apple Retail Stores from ordinary Apple Pay payment methods. Check the current local documentation before relying on the in-store feature.
Where the balance does not work
An Apple Account balance generally cannot be used to:
- pay at unrelated supermarkets, restaurants, transport services or other Apple Pay merchants;
- send person-to-person payments;
- become Apple Cash;
- transfer funds to a debit card, bank account or mobile-money account;
- buy another gift card or send a gift from the balance;
- let a Family Sharing member spend your personal Apple Account balance;
- obtain cash, except where local law specifically requires a cash refund.
It is also important not to confuse an Apple Gift Card with Apple Card, Apple’s credit-card product in supported markets, or with Apple Cash, a separate US feature. Similar names do not make the balances interchangeable.
Why does the balance show in Wallet if it is not general Apple Pay money?
Wallet can hold more than bank cards. It can display tickets, passes and account cards with limited acceptance. The Apple Account card is a convenient way to view and present eligible Apple purchasing power, but the issuer’s terms still control where that value can be spent.
A closed-loop balance can therefore sit inside the same app as an open-loop bank card without gaining the bank card’s acceptance network.
Can you turn an Apple Gift Card into cash?
Apple’s terms generally say gift cards and unused Apple Account balances are not redeemable for cash, refundable, exchangeable or transferable, except where required by law. If you are searching for an Apple Gift Card cash out method, be cautious: a third party offering to “cash out” a redeemed Apple balance may be asking for account access or attempting a scam.
If the gift card is still unused and you intend to trade it, do not redeem it merely to test whether it works. Redemption attaches the value to your Apple Account and changes what you have: it is no longer an unused code that another eligible account can redeem.
What if your Apple Gift Card will not redeem?
Do not keep trying random accounts or regions. Apple identifies several common messages: invalid card, already redeemed, not activated and country or region mismatch.
- For an activation error, return to the retailer with the receipt.
- For an already-redeemed message, sign out and back in to refresh the balance, then check the correct Apple Account.
- For a region error, use an account that legitimately matches the card’s issuing region; Apple gift cards cannot simply be redeemed outside their country or region of purchase.
- For a damaged code, contact Apple Support and keep the card, serial number and receipt.

Frequently asked questions
Can I use an Apple Gift Card to pay for Apple Music or iCloud+?
Apple lists Apple Music and iCloud+ among the services that can normally be paid from Apple Account balance, subject to country availability and account requirements. Some purchases may require a valid backup payment method.
Can I use an Apple Gift Card at a shop that accepts Apple Pay?
Not generally. Acceptance of Apple Pay does not make a merchant eligible to take Apple Account gift-card balance. The documented Wallet exception applies to eligible Apple Store purchases in supported regions.
Can I move Apple Gift Card balance from one Apple Account to another?
Apple says unused associated balances are not transferable. Check the Apple Account and region before redeeming the code.
Is Apple Account balance the same as Apple Cash?
No. Apple Account balance is stored value for eligible Apple purchases. Apple Cash is a separate financial feature with its own availability and rules.
Can I use an iTunes Gift Card with Apple Pay?
Redeeming an App Store & iTunes Gift Card adds value to an Apple Account for eligible media and services. It does not turn the code into a general Apple Pay card. The exact products available depend on the card and country terms.
